Slovakia
| Name | Image | Region |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
| Bryndza | A sheep milk cheese made in Poland, Slovakia and Ukraine. Recipes differ slightly across the countries. | ||
| Liptauer | A spicy cheese spread made with sheep milk cheese, goat's milk cheese, quark cheese or cottage cheese. | ||
| Ovčia hrudka | |||
| Kravská hrudka | |||
| Korbáčiky | Orava | A type of string cheese made from steamed cheese interwoven into fine braids. Common flavors include salty, smoked and garlic. | |
| Oštiepok | A traditional Slovakian smoked sheep milk cheese, it is a protected trade name under the EU's protected geographical indication. | ||
| Parenica | A traditional Slovakian cheese, it is a semi-firm, non-ripening, semi-fat, steamed and usually smoked cheese, although the non-smoked version is also produced. Parenica is cream and yellow in color, which is darkened by steaming. The cheese is produced in strips, which are woven into snail-like spirals. | ||
